“Thuluth” is the Arabic term meaning “a third”, probably drawing its name from the proportion of the straight lines in relation to the curves or from the fact that the nip of the pen used for this script was one third the size of the nip of the pen that was used at that time. It is a large, elegant, cursive script used in medieval times for inscriptions on masajid. It is still a popular ornamental script for calligraphic inscriptions and headings.
